While children know him best for the … WebOct 5, 2024 · Recently, Dr. Michael Ward, one of the foremost C.S. Lewis scholars on the planet, a researcher from the University of Oxford, and a visiting professor at Houston Baptist University, has written a companion guide to the Abolition of Man. The guide is called After Humanity: A Guide to C.S. Lewis’s The Abolition of Man.
